Act now to get ahead of powdery mildew

 
 
 Some of our customers are starting to see signs of powdery mildew. Please read more about how to protect your crops.

Powdery mildew is the name for a group of fungal pathogens that can cause severe damage to a range of common edible and ornamental crops, characterised by white, powdery growths on the plant.

The fungus attacks leaves, flowers, and fruits of plants – causing drastic yield losses that translate to millions of pounds of lost value each year to UK growers.
 
 
 Early infection
• Distortion of leaves
• Discoloured spots on leaves
 
 
 Late infection
• Characteristic ‘powdery’ mass on stem, leaves, flowers and fruits
 
 
 Our biopesticides provide an efficient and ecologically friendly manner of combatting powdery mildew infection. 
 
 AQ10 Romeo Taegro 
    
 
 Contains an active ‘mycoparasite’, an organism that parasitises fungus, to kill and consume powdery mildew.
 A yeast based product that initiates plant defences to prime it for combatting fungal infections.
 Contains plant friendly bacteria that secrete anti-fungal compounds that allow it to protect plants from infection.
